TKO Doubles Down on Middle East Expansion with Record-Breaking WWE and UFC Events

  • TKO staged first-ever same-night WWE and UFC events in Riyadh, Saudi Arabia (18,000 attendees) and Baku, Azerbaijan (10,500 attendees) on June 27, 2026.
  • WWE Night of Champions generated 186.8 million social video views, with Sami Zayn's championship win driving 74.2 million views.
  • UFC Fight Night: Fiziev vs Torres produced 612.9 million impressions and 297.3 million video views across social channels.
  • 40% of UFC Baku tickets sold to international attendees from 72 countries.
